On 2016-09-22 11:01, trsk...@yahoo.com [firebird-support] wrote: > Hi guys, > > Anyone here able to connect to FB 3.01 with JDBC 2.x? > > I have tried with jaybird-full-2.2.11 & have adding these lines to > firebird.conf > 1) UserManager = Srp, Legacy_UserManager > 2) AuthClient = Srp, Win_Sspi, Legacy_Auth > > But no avail, always got error message > org.firebirdsql.jdbc.FBSQLException: GDS Exception. 335544421. > connection rejected by remote interface Questions about Jaybird should go to the Firebird-java mailinglist. However to answer your question: you have forgotten one step. You need to downgrade the WireCrypt setting from its default Required to Enabled. See also https://github.com/FirebirdSQL/jaybird/wiki/Jaybird-and-Firebird-3 As a nitpick, JDBC 2.x is the version of the standard that was released with Java 1.2 (or 1.3). When talking about the the driver it is Jaybird 2.2.x (which supports JDBC 4.0 - 4.2). Mark
